If you have a Late 2016 15" MacBook Pro, please run the following benchmarks so that we can have a performance baseline for the AMD Radeon Pro dGPUs. This would serve as a nice example for Mac Pro tower owners when considering the next Mac purchase.
I ran these tests on an ASUS RX 460 GPU which was installed inside a 2010 Mac Pro tower. Most RX 460s come with only 896 Stream Processors but unlocking to 1024 is possible. I did the unlock on this RX 460 and it works great!
Luxmark 3.1 Luxball scene: 5,920
GeekBench 4: 77,676 - http://browser.geekbench.com/v4/compute/497857
Unigine Valley Extreme (1600x900 8xAA windowed): 1,094
Unigine Heaven Extreme (1600x900 8xAA windowed): 564

macOS Polaris 11 GPU | Luxmark 3.1 | Geekbench 4 | Valley 1.0 | Heaven 4.0 | Source |
RX 460 2GB | 2010 Mac Pro | 5,920 | 77,676 | 1,094 | 564 | itsage |
Radeon Pro 455 | 2016 MBP 15" | 5,901(iGPU+dGPU) | 39,009 | 798 | 404 | Relvce |
Radeon Pro 460 | 2016 MBP 15" | 4,567/6,056(iGPU+dGPU) | 47,452 | 895 | 495 | benr |
RX 460 eGPU | 2016 MBP 13" | 5,935/8,389(iGPU+eGPU) | 70,750 | 1,002 | 511 | itsage |
RX 460 eGPU | 2015 MBA 11" | 5,849/7,384(iGPU+eGPU) | 68,458 | 1,005 | 510 | itsage |
